Diff for /loncom/homework/default_homework.lcpm between versions 1.54 and 1.56

version 1.54, 2002/11/13 23:05:46 version 1.56, 2003/02/10 21:41:25
Line 240  sub hinton { Line 240  sub hinton {
 sub random {  sub random {
   my ($start,$end,$step)=@_;    my ($start,$end,$step)=@_;
   if ( ! $hidden::RANDOMINIT ) {    if ( ! $hidden::RANDOMINIT ) {
     &random_set_seed(1,$external::randomseed);      if ($external::randomseed == 0) { $external::randomseed=1; }
       &random_set_seed(1,int(abs($external::randomseed)));
     &math_random_uniform();      &math_random_uniform();
     $hidden::RANDOMINIT=1;      $hidden::RANDOMINIT=1;
   }    }
Line 566  sub map { Line 567  sub map {
     }      }
  }   }
     }      }
     &random_set_seed(@seed);      &random_set_seed(@oldseed);
     return '';      return '';
 }  }
   

Removed from v.1.54  
changed lines
  Added in v.1.56


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>